Attitudes and actions that garner God’s blessings

What is this series about? An examination of 21 attitudes and behaviors identified in the New Testament as “blessed” A look at Christian conduct and characteristics that will enrich our lives with lasting joy A look at the condition of those who lack these qualities

Deuteronomy 11:26-28 Outline The blessed life is a choice The blessed life is enriched with God’s gifts The cursed life is a choice The cursed life is repaid with God’s wrath

The blessed life is a choice You choose to embrace it or reject it (Deut. 28:1-2) It is conditional upon your effort to obey from the heart Blessed are the poor in spirit, those who mourn, the gentle, those who hunger and thirst for righteousness, the merciful, the pure in heart, the peacemakers, the persecuted, the insulted Blessed are those who are not offended at Jesus, who hear the Gospel, accept the invitation, believe in Jesus, have faith like Abraham, wash in the blood Blessed are the effectual doers, the benevolent, those who are dressed & ready, the busy workers, those who persevere under trials, and those who die in the Lord “How blessed are the people who are so situated; How blessed are the people whose God is the Lord!” Psalm 144:15

“The Lord has been mindful of us; He will bless us” The blessed life is enriched with God’s gifts (Eph. 1:3) Receive a kingdom, comfort, inheritance, satisfaction for spiritual cravings , mercy, see God, called sons of God, receive a reward, will not be disappointed, gain understanding, united with Christ, overcome the world, accounted righteous, success, joy, clothed with Christ, unashamed, have endurance, satisfaction with life, eternal life, rest from labors “The Lord has been mindful of us; He will bless us” (Ps. 115:12)

The cursed life is a choice You choose to continue in it, or escape it (Deut. 28:15) Cursed are the arrogant, the unrepentant, the brutal, those who crave wickedness, the vengeful, the impure in heart, the peace-breakers, those who are loved and praised by the world Cursed are those who are stumble over Jesus, who reject the Gospel, ignore the invitation, deny Jesus, lack faith, who do not wash in the blood Cursed are the forgetful hearers, the selfish, the unprepared, the lazy, the quitters, and those who die outside the Lord If you do not listen, and if you do not take it to heart to give honor to My name,” says the Lord of hosts, “then I will send the curse upon you and I will curse your blessings; and indeed, I have cursed them already, because you are not taking it to heart. (Mal. 2:2)

The cursed life is repaid with God’s wrath Kingdom of darkness, discomfort, no inheritance, no satisfaction for spiritual cravings , no mercy, not see God, not called sons of God, receive a punishment, will be disappointed, lack understanding, cut off from Christ, slaves of this world, accounted wicked, sorrow, naked, ashamed, weak, unsatisfied with life, eternal death, torment “the anger of the Lord and His jealousy will burn against that man, and every curse which is written in this book will rest on him, and the Lord will blot out his name from under heaven” (Deut. 29:20)

Summary Moses said, “I call heaven and earth to witness against you today, that I have set before you life and death, the blessing and the curse. So choose life in order that you may live, you and your [descendants, by loving the Lord your God, by obeying His voice, and by holding fast to Him; for this is your life…” (Deut. 30:19-20) You are the soil upon which God sends opportunities. What will you produce? “For ground that drinks the rain which often falls on it and brings forth vegetation useful to those for whose sake it is also tilled, receives a blessing from God; but if it yields thorns and thistles, it is worthless and close to being cursed, and it ends up being burned.” (Heb. 6:7-8)
